“In a monumental victory for the Palestinian liberation movement, one of the world’s largest integrated logistics and shipping companies, A.P. Moller-Maersk (or Maersk, for short) announced it would halt its transport and business in illegal Israeli settlements, ​’following a recent review of transports related to the West Bank.’ The announcement follows a number of reports released revealing their involvement in the weapons trade and genocide of the Palestinian people. This announcement marks not only an unprecedented victory for the movement but also the making of the successful ​’Mask Off Maersk’ campaign that began at last year’s People’s Conference for Palestine, when the Palestinian Youth Movement (PYM) launched a transnational people’s arms embargo against the Copenhagen-based company. At this year’s Socialism Conference in Chicago, PYM lead organizers Roua Daas and Lea Kayali held a session discussing their progress, victories and a path forward.” (09/22/25)
